The last time I caught a good light show was last Fall during one of my late
night after-the-gig solo sails on Lake Minnetonka.  For some odd reason, I
always expect the Northern Lights to make noise and am taken aback by the
silence.  I know, I'm a little weird that way.

Once, my band was driving home from Williston, ND in the dead of winter when
we saw the big-time aurora borealis in full Technicolor.  We pulled over,
stood out on the interstate in 30 degrees below zero and watched as waves of
bright color swept across from horizon to horizon.  The entire sky was
ablaze with every color of the spectrum, and went on for nearly an hour.
This was the only time I've seen the colors but I'll never forget it!
